This land Is Our Land!There are millions of acres of public land accross the nation that have been set aside for beneficial uses by and for the general public. Most people have fallen into a false sense of comfort in believing these lands will be available for them when they get around to finding the time to partake in some of their favorite outdor activities. Unfortunately though, many are not aware that the public lands that they have a right to utillize, are rapidly deminishing in the name of "Environmental Preservation". Special interst groups with loads of money and all the time necessary to devote to locking up our public lands have been allowed to dictate what they believe are the best uses for our public lands. And they are doing this virtually un-opposed! What we need to realize is that: This land is our land, and we have a say in how it is utillized!Trying to stay abreast of the latest environmental movements is a commitment that cannot be met by the majority of normal people. Due to this lack of available time, people aren't even aware of the mitigation of issues regarding recreational activities that may affect them untill it is nearly too late to get involved in this phase of the process. By then, it is usually a matter of learning to deal with whatever decisions have been made, without proper representation from the "general public". The Nor Cal Outdoor Mission Statement:- We support a common sense approach to management and utilization of our natural resources. We believe that there can be balance between preservation and utilization in which people and the environment can successfully co-exist. - We aspire to preserve our oceans, lakes, rivers, forests and wilderness areas as well as our right to continue to use them for the activities we enjoy. - We support a continued "sensible" harvest of renewable resources in a manner that is consistant with best available technology and practices that are sensitive to the environment. - We believe that if we are to realize this balance between people and the environment, we must commit to promote the awareness and education of our children, our government officials and our peers in regard to the responsible stewardship of our natural resources. |
